How they compare
South Africa currently reports 12.5% against 12.2% in Ecuador, a difference of 0.3%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 7 shared years of data; in 2010 it was South Africa ahead.
Ecuador ranks 37th and South Africa ranks 36th of 37 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Ecuador averaged higher in 1 and South Africa in 1.
